Islamabad, Pakistan: The Shahid Akhtar funeral will be held at H-8 graveyard in Islamabad at 5:30 pm on Wednesday, after the death of Shoaib Akhtar’s elder brother, the family said.

Shahid Akhtar, elder brother of former Pakistan fast bowler Shoaib Akhtar, died in Islamabad on June 24.

According to the family and Shoaib Akhtar, the funeral prayer will be held in the evening at the H-8 graveyard. He will be laid to rest in the same graveyard after the prayers. The family confirmed the Shahid Akhtar funeral details after news of his death emerged on Wednesday.

The cause of death and no further medical or hospital details were provided. Shoaib Akhtar also shared a post from his official X account on June 23.

The death brought grief to the family of the former cricketer, who remains one of Pakistan’s most recognised fast bowlers.

Shoaib Akhtar represented the Pakistan cricket team as a fast bowler and became known internationally for his pace during his playing career.

The former cricketer remained a prominent figure in Pakistan cricket after retirement through commentary, media appearances and public engagement.
